Consider the equation below. -2(3x-5)=16

Mathematics
2 answers:
kkurt [141]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

x = -1

Step-by-step explanation:

-2 (3x-5) = 16

-6x + 10 = 16

-6x = 16-10

-6x = 6

x = 6 ÷ -6

x = -1
